Easy Fresh Strawberry Mousse

Easy Fresh Strawberry Mousse blends pureed strawberries with whipped cream to create a light, airy dessert bursting with natural berry flavor. The mousse is topped with fresh strawberry slices for added freshness and texture, served chilled for a refreshing finish.

Description

This mousse begins by pureeing fresh strawberries with sugar to produce a sweet, smooth berry base. Part of the puree is set aside, while the remainder is gently folded into stiffly whipped cream to maintain volume and lightness. The layered presentation includes a bottom layer of the reserved puree followed by the mousse mixture on top, chilled to set.

The texture is airy and creamy with intermittent bursts of fresh strawberry in the topping. The preparation requires no baking and minimal ingredients, making it accessible and versatile.

The recipe notes that for use as a filling in pies or cakes, gelatin can be incorporated by dissolving it gently in warmed milk before folding it into the cream mixture to add stability.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 12 1/2 ounces strawberries 3/4 pound
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up whipping cream cold, or whole cream
  • strawberries extra, for topping

Instructions

  1. Clean and slice the strawberries, In a blender or food processor add the sliced strawberries and the sugar and puree.  Remove 1/2 a cup of puree and set aside.
  2. In a cold bowl add the cream and beat until stiff peaks form.  Then fold in the remaining puree (not the 1/2 cup) gently.
  3. Divide the 1/2 cup of puree between the 4 small/medium** glasses and top with the strawberry mousse.  Refrigerate for approximately 1 hour or even over night if desired.  Top with fresh sliced strawberries and serve.  Enjoy.
  4. ** for size purposes, the glasses I used hold 1 cup of water.

Notes

  • To use as a filling, dissolve gelatin in warmed milk (avoid boiling) and fold into whipped cream and puree mixture for stability.
  • Use cold whipping cream and beat until stiff peaks form to achieve proper mousse texture.
  • Slicing strawberries fresh for topping adds a pleasant, fresh texture contrast when serving.
